FAQs

  • Where does the Tax Court hold trial sessions closest to High Point, North Carolina?

    The tax court covering High Point and all of the state is in Winston-Salem, Room 847, Hiram H. Ward Federal Building, 251 North Main Street (27101).

  • Where is the low-income taxpayer clinic that is closest to High Point, North Carolina?

    The nearest low-income taxpayer clinic to High Point is in Charlotte. It is the North Carolina Low-Income Taxpayer Clinic. Its phone number is 980-353-3530, while the address is 5535 Albemarle Road, Charlotte, NC, 28212, United States.

  • Should a taxpayer in High Point use standard deductions or itemized deductions when filing state income tax returns?

    A taxpayer in High Point should generally select the option that results in lower state income taxes due. Itemized deductions are worth it if the sum of all the deductibles exceeds $12,750 for individuals and $25,500 for couples. But a person may opt for the standard deduction if recordkeeping is a problem, since every item needs to be documented and errors result in audits.

  • How are tax fraud and tax evasion different in High Point?

    In High Point, tax fraud is a class h felony that is committed when a person deliberately gives a tax return with false information, such as excessive deductions or underreported income. Tax evasion is a class i felony which constitutes any failure to pay the proper taxes owed, even without intentional deception.

  • In High Point, does the estate of a decedent who left behind an estate worth $10,000,000 have to pay any inheritance taxes?

    In High Point, the estate of a decedent who left behind an estate worth $10,000,000 does not have to pay inheritance taxes. At the federal level only an estate valued above $11,400,000 has to pay the tax, and this threshold was not met. At the state level there is no estate tax due since it was repealed in 2013.

  • May a donor in High Point donate $15,000 each to five different charities without having to file a federal gift tax return?

    Yes, a donor in High Point may donate $15,000 each to five different charities without needing to file a federal gift tax return. The annual gift exclusion amount is $15,000 per recipient and not per giver. Neither will the sum of $75,000 in total donations exceed the lifetime limit set in the tax code, which is $11,700,000 per donor.

  • If residents of High Point join in the military and are deployed to a combat zone where they are wounded and hospitalized, is their pay subject to income taxes?

    Residents of High Point who enlist in the military then get wounded and hospitalized while deployed to a combat zone do not have to pay income taxes for the month when they got injured. For commissioned officers, the exemption is limited to the salary of an enlisted troop falling under the highest pay grade.
